Default stupid built sohc question?


Okay guys, this might be an extremely dumb question. I just drove my car with the built motor for the first time last night, it fires right up, idles smooth, and drives fine. I have my stock ecu and injectors in (OBD2), but no O2 sensor hooked up. The car won't rev above 3,000 rpm. Is it in limp mode because of the O2 sensor or is there something else wrong?
